Description
At the indicated time, we'll meet at the port of Colón in Costa Adeje. We'll board an eco-catamaran and begin sailing along the west coast of Tenerife to search for the whale and dolphin families in the Atlantic Ocean.
We'll sail through the Teno-Rasca marine strip, a protected area that is a sanctuary for numerous whales and dolphins. The water temperature, depth, and food supply make this an ideal habitat for marine life.
The specific species observed will depend on ocean currents but may include bottlenose dolphins, pilot whales, and sperm whales. We will share interesting facts about these species and use an underwater sound system to listen to their communication sounds.
You will also enjoy views of the famous Los Gigantes cliffs and the peaceful Masca Bay. In Masca Bay, we'll drop anchor for swimming in the sea.
After swimming, lunch will be provided on the catamaran, featuring a chicken and vegetable rice dish along with fresh fruit. Drinks such as beer, soft drinks, or water will be available from the bar.
The catamaran trip lasts a total of 5 hours, concluding with our return to the starting point.
